After watering, the pearls slowly break down, releasing nematodes into the compost where larvae are present.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eSuitable for both indoor and outdoor use.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2\u003eFungus gnat nematodes for pots, containers and indoor plants\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eFungus gnats commonly develop in consistently damp compost, particularly around seedlings and houseplants. These nematodes are applied to the soil surface around plant stems, helping target the area where larvae live and feed.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eEach pack contains approximately 10 million nematodes, including a mix of \u003ci\u003eSteinernema feltiae\u003c\/i\u003e and \u003ci\u003eSteinernema carpocapsae\u003c\/i\u003e.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2\u003eHow the nematodes work in compost\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The pearls hold thousands of microscopic nematodes within a gel coating. When watered, the coating softens and releases them gradually into the soil, allowing them to move through the compost without the need for liquid preparation.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2\u003eReapplication guidance\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eTo maintain control, repeat treatments are recommended. Reapply every few weeks or when needed, particularly in warm indoor conditions where fungus gnats are more active.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eThe extended shelf life allows you to store the product and apply it when required rather than all at once.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2\u003eApplication method\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eApply around 5g per plant (approximately half a teaspoon) to the compost surface near the base of the plant. Water thoroughly after application.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eKeep the compost moist for three to four weeks to support movement through the growing media.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ch2\u003eWhen to apply\u003c\/h2\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eApply during cooler conditions such as evening or when weather is cloudy or damp. Soil temperature should be at least 5°C.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p\u003eIndoors, timing is flexible.
